Question:
What are Peco Lectrics Power Feed Joiners used for?
Answer: Peco Lectrics Power Feed Joiners are essential components designed to provide a reliable electrical connection between sections of Code 55 and Code 80 rail. They ensure that your model railway maintains consistent power delivery, which is crucial for smooth train operation. These joiners effectively bridge gaps between rail segments, minimizing the risk of interruptions in power supply that can lead to stalling or erratic behavior in your trains. -
Question:
Do Peco Lectrics Power Feed Joiners fit both Code 55 and Code 80 rail?
Answer: Yes, Peco Lectrics Power Feed Joiners are specifically designed to be compatible with both Code 55 and Code 80 rail tracks. This dual compatibility makes them an excellent choice for model railway enthusiasts who may use a combination of rail types. By utilizing these joiners, you can easily connect various sections without worrying about mismatches, enhancing the versatility of your model setup. -
Question:
How do I install Peco Lectrics Power Feed Joiners?
Answer: Installing Peco Lectrics Power Feed Joiners is a straightforward process. Begin by ensuring that the rail ends are clean and free of debris. Simply slide the joiners onto the rail ends, connecting them securely. It's advisable to check the contact points for a snug fit to ensure optimal conductivity. This installation method allows for quick adjustments and repairs, making it ideal for any rail enthusiast or hobbyist. -

Features & Benefits
- Eliminates worries associated with soldering.
- Easy installation; simply replace standard joiners.
- Pre-soldered wires save time and prevent damage.
- Includes a generous 8 inches of wire for convenience.
- Exceptional Peco quality and precision engineering.
- Available in packs of 8 joiners; 4 red and 4 black.
